LP3943ISQ LED Driver IC Equivalent & Substitute Parts
Part Overview
The LP3943ISQ is a 16-output LED driver IC manufactured by Texas Instruments, designed for power management applications including camera flash systems. This device features I2C/SMBus dimming control with 25mA per-channel output capability in a 24-WQFN surface mount package. Substitute Part Grouping Explanation
Substitution of the LP3943ISQ is determined by the following critical parameters: number of outputs (16), current per channel (25mA), supply voltage range (2.3V–5.5V), package type (24-WQFN), dimming protocol (I2C/SMBus), and operating temperature range (-40°C to 85°C).
Parametric Equivalents (Same Electrical Specifications):
- LP3943ISQ/NOPB: Identical electrical specifications; differs only in packaging format (Cut Tape & Digi-Reel vs. Tape & Reel) and product status (Active vs. Last Time Buy)
- LP3943ISQX/NOPB: Identical electrical specifications; Tape & Reel packaging; Active product status
Reduced-Output Alternatives (8 Outputs):
- LP3944ISQ/NOPB: 8-output variant with identical per-channel current (25mA), supply voltage, dimming control, and package type; MSL rating differs (3 vs. 1)
- LP3944ISQX/NOPB: 8-output variant; Tape & Reel packaging; Active product status; MSL rating 3
Cross-Manufacturer Alternative (16 Outputs):
- PCA9552BS,118 (NXP USA Inc.): 16-output LED driver with matching output count, 25mA per-channel current, supply voltage range, and package footprint; manufactured by different supplier; MSL rating 1

Engineering Selection Recommendations
For Direct Replacement (16-Output Requirement): LP3943ISQ/NOPB and LP3943ISQX/NOPB are the preferred substitutes, offering identical electrical and thermal specifications with Active product status. Both maintain ROHS3 compliance and MSL rating 1. The choice between these two depends on packaging requirements: LP3943ISQ/NOPB is supplied in Cut Tape & Digi-Reel format, while LP3943ISQX/NOPB is supplied in Tape & Reel format.
For Reduced Output Designs (8-Output Requirement): LP3944ISQ/NOPB and LP3944ISQX/NOPB provide functional equivalence with half the output count. Both maintain identical per-channel current, supply voltage, and dimming protocol. MSL rating increases to 3 (168 hours), which may impact moisture-sensitive storage requirements. These parts are suitable only for applications requiring 8 or fewer LED driver outputs.
For Cross-Manufacturer Sourcing: PCA9552BS,118 from NXP USA Inc. matches the 16-output count, per-channel current, and supply voltage specifications. This part maintains MSL rating 1 and ROHS3 compliance. The package designation differs (24-HVQFN vs. 24-WQFN), requiring PCB layout verification for footprint compatibility despite identical pin count and spacing.

Q: What does MSL rating mean for these parts? A: Moisture Sensitivity Level (MSL) indicates the maximum time a component can be exposed to ambient conditions (typically 30°C, 85% relative humidity) before soldering. MSL 1 (Unlimited) allows indefinite storage without baking. MSL 3 (168 hours) requires baking before assembly if storage exceeds 168 hours. LP3943 variants have MSL 1; LP3944 variants have MSL 3.

Q: What is the difference between Tape & Reel and Cut Tape & Digi-Reel packaging? A: Tape & Reel packaging supplies components on continuous carrier tape suitable for automated pick-and-place assembly. Cut Tape & Digi-Reel packaging provides components on cut tape segments, typically for lower-volume or manual assembly operations. Both formats contain identical components; packaging format selection depends on assembly process requirements.
